# Monte Carlo Path Tracing
Part of [Brown University CSCI2240](https://dritchie.github.io/csci2240/) assignment.
## Description
This project contains code to perform Monte Carlo Path Tracing written in C++ and was built on top of the Stencil code
provided to us by the instructors of CSCI2240.## Requirements
```
Qt ( > 5.9.0)
Qt Creator ( > 4.5.0)
OpenMP
```## Implementation

#### Importance Sampling ✔
With importance sampling, the path tracer converges within 2000 samples per pixel, while the naive uniform sampling
technique still produces noise for the same samples per pixel.Reference: https://www.tobias-franke.eu/log/2014/03/30/notes_on_importance_sampling.html

## Usage
#### Build :
- Using Qt Creator.
- Using CLI:```
cd Path_Tracer
mkdir build
cd build
qmake -makefile ../path-stencil.pro
make -j
```#### Run :
- Using Qt Creator
Set the following arguments in Qt Creator.
```
#
../Path_Tracer_2240/example-scenes/CornellBox-Sphere.xml ./output.png 100 256 256
```
- Using CLI :
```./path-stencil ../Path_Tracer_2240/example-scenes/CornellBox-Sphere.xml ./output.png 100 256 256```
